Causes of stinky smell behind the ears

1. Greaseous otorrhea: Due to excessive secretion of the cerumen glands in the external auditory canal, it is mostly yellowish brown or light yellow viscous oily, generally odorless, commonly known as oily ears.

2. Purulent otorrhea: It is a manifestation of purulent inflammation, commonly seen in acute and chronic purulent otitis media, otitis externa, furunculosis, etc. In addition, rare cases of suppurative mumps, suppurative cervical lymphadenitis, etc. may also cause purulent otorrhea when the tube ruptures into the external auditory canal. If the pus is not large but has a foul odor, the possibility of cholesteatoma should be considered.

3. Bloody otorrhea: It is mostly related to trauma. Bullous myringitis, ear trauma, and some otitis media may also be considered, but be alert to hemangioma or middle ear cancer. Especially in the case of middle ear cancer, if there is blood in the pus, the pus has a foul odor, or there is severe ear pain or headache, it is a bad sign. Suspicious tissues in the external auditory canal or middle ear should be taken for pathological examination to determine the diagnosis and treatment measures.

The structure and function of the ear:

The only auditory organ in the human body structure is the ear. The human ear is not only beautiful and adds color to the facial features, but is also mainly responsible for converting the sounds emitted by the surrounding vibrations into nerve signals and transmitting them to the brain. These signals are translated into language and other sounds in the brain, a complex machine. The ear completes this process through three parts: the outer ear, the middle ear, and the inner ear.
